Cabin
First and foremost, the cabin of the 2026 Kia K4 is home to a comfortable experience, regardless of whether you’re a pilot or passenger. The standard cloth seat trim presents a solid foundation that can be upgraded to the available SynTex trim at your discretion. Similarly, you’ll have a 6-way manually adjustable driver’s chair at your disposal if you go with the base LX, LXS, or EX edition of the K4, while both GT-Line versions feature a 10-way power-adjustable driver’s seat with far more extensive customization options. We also don’t want to gloss over the fact that both heating1 and cooling settings can be incorporated into the front seats as another available upgrade to take even greater control over your comfort options.

Performance
Moving to the on-road capability of this vehicle, the standard 2.0L 4-cylinder engine is the star of the show with its 147 horsepower and 132 lb.-ft of torque. That said, the GT-Line Turbo edition of the Kia K4 is a popular choice for those who love to put an emphasis on performance, as it uses an available 1.6L turbocharged 4-cylinder engine that outputs 190 horsepower and 195 lb.-ft. of torque. We also want to clarify that these two powertrains are paired with different transmissions. The standard engine uses an Intelligent Variable Transmission system, while the available turbocharged option is tied to an 8-speed automatic transmission. Alongside that, you can also expect to have somewhat different degrees of efficiency for your trips to Wintergarden depending on your engine of choice. A 29/39/33 MPG city/hwy/combined3 fuel economy rating is associated with the standard powertrain, and a 26/33/28 MPG city/hwy/combined3 rating comes with the optional upgrade.
